Originally Posted by Beeble
Use the Programming cable #3840 plugged in to the LM2, and a serial-to-usb plugged in to that serial connector.
sorted. Log AFRs in to evoscan and plug your tactrix in another usb port.
Select LC1 in evoscan.
Sorry for the thread revival but I'm having issues getting my LM2 to log in Evoscan. I'm using the 3840 cable with serial to USB adapter but Evoscan still just reads 0. Any idea what the issue could be? I can log the AFRs in Logworks no problem but they won't show up in Evoscan for some reason.
